PBOC sets USD/CNY reference rate at 6.9468 on Tuesday

The People’s Bank of China (PBOC) set the USD/CNY reference rate at 6.9468 on Tuesday when compared to the previous fix and the previous close at 6.9488 and 7.0050 respectively. It should be noted that the PBOC fix eased below the market forecasts of 6.9483.

In addition to the rate announcement, the PBoC also unveiled decision to inject 2 billion Chinese Yuan via 7-day reverse repos at 2% in open market operations.

About the fix

China maintains strict control of the yuan’s rate on the mainland.

The onshore yuan (CNY) differs from the offshore one (CNH) in trading restrictions, this last one is not as tightly controlled.

Each morning, the People’s Bank of China (PBOC) sets a so-called daily midpoint fix, based on the yuan’s previous day's closing level and quotations taken from the inter-bank dealer.
